In 1692, Lydia Stover entered the world in York, York, Maine, USA, born to John Maine Stover And Abigail Alcock. Lydia Stover married Jacob Perkins Iii, and had children including Elizabeth Perkins, Jacob Iv Perkins Jr, John Perkins, Joseph Perkins. Lydia Stover passed away in 1717 in Cape Neddick, York, Maine, United States.
